![]() ![]() This means a user of the application can open, read, move, create, and update files on the remote server. Once connected, it enables users or applications to make requests to a file server and access resources like printer sharing, mail slots, and named pipes on the remote server. ![]() This protocol facilitates file shares between networked computers. This is known as a response-request protocol. SMB works through a client-server approach, where a client makes specific requests and the server responds accordingly. In short, the SMB protocol is a way for computers to talk to each other. It can also carry transaction protocols for authenticated inter-process communication. The Server Message Block Protocol (SMB Protocol) is a client-server communication protocol used for sharing access to files, printers, serial ports, and data on a network. ![]()
